DESCRIPTION:Analysis of superresolution data using Langevin equation. Brown
 ian receptortrafficking on neuronal cells\nDavid Holcman (Institut de Biol
 ogie\, Ecole Normale Supérieure - IBENS)\n What is the basis of learning
  and memory in the brain? Neurons are the main players and synapses that a
 re micro-contact between them play a critical role. How synapses are organ
 ized at a molecular level and what defines their synaptic strength at a mo
 lecular level remains unclear\, although it is due to the combine effect o
 f many molecules together. Thus the number of receptors and molecules must
  be well regulated. I will present here an integrative modeling approach o
 f synaptic transmission that accounts for receptor dynamics and a novel me
 thod to extract local biophysical properties from thousands of individual 
 trajectories obtained from superresolution microscopy data. This talk summ
 arizes our long lasting effort in integrating key parameters involved in r
 egulating synaptic transmission and plasticity.
